Abstract :
Security is related to the difficulty of extracting the message from the chaotic carrier without using the authorized receiver. It is our aim to show that privacy and security in all-optical chaos-based communication systems can only be achieved when small amplitude messages are used, which can be only recovered with a closed loop receiver. On the contrary, the open loop scheme requires large amplitude messages that compromise the security.
